A loft bed with stairs can be a cool way to increase storage space in your kid's bedroom. A double loft bed with stairs is a great option to create two separate rooms without sacrificing floor space. This setup is especially helpful when you have twins in the same room. The double loft bed can also be used as a desk, daybed or sofa, based on the needs of your child. When you are choosing a double loft bed that has stairs, you must consider the height of the ceiling in your child's bedroom and if the bed will be set up against it. The loft bed should have at least 13-inch clearance between the floor, the slats, and the stairs. This will stop your child from falling or getting injured.

Ladders

A loft bed is an excellent way to maximize the space in a small bedroom. Ladders are less bulky and easy for children to climb up the loft. Ladders are typically made of wood which is a much more sturdy material than metal and tends to give the bedroom a cozy look. Ladders are available in different styles to meet the needs of all that include contemporary and traditional.

Some loft beds come with built-in storage in the stairs. These can include shelving as well as a hidden "Harry Potter" closet or drawers for desks. They are ideal for young children because they can keep toys and books in the storage compartments, and not have to worry about falling out when climbing. These beds are shorter in height than the majority of full-size bunk beds, which include stairs. But, they provide enough storage space to accommodate various storage options.

There are other models that have stairs that are built into the side of the loft bed. They are typically made from solid wood, though some are made of particleboard with a veneer or laminate finish. They're less expensive than loft beds made of solid wood, but they're unlikely to last as long. Drawers

When you're looking at loft beds with stairs storage is essential. These units typically have drawers built into the stairs, thereby saving space in the bedroom of your child. Drawers can be used to store toys however they can also be used to store school supplies or fold clothing like socks and vests. Some models come with shelves that can be used as bookcases. These shelves are ideal to display books, posters and other décor items.

This loft bed with stairs features a twin over full bunk with two handleless drawers built into the stairs as well as a shelving unit beneath. The storage saves space under the bed and helps to keep your child's room organized. The gray and white bed frame colors make it a versatile option that fits into girls' or boys modern rooms. When selecting a double loft bed with stairs, parents should consider the size of the room. Parents must ensure that the distance between the floor and the ceiling is enough for the child's head to not hit the bed. It is crucial to ensure that the bed guard rail is elevated enough so that people who roll over in their sleep don't fall to the floor.
